Travel-sized Cajon with Onboard Electronics

For traveling and performing, it’s hard to beat the value of the Meinl Pickup Jam Cajon. This travel-sized cajon is made from birch plies for a rich and resonant tone that your fellow cajonists will envy. A cause for further envy is the built-in pickup that lets you take your cajon onstage with you. That’s right: just plug in a quarter-inch cable, adjust your volume level, and you’re ready to perform on stages big and small. Fixed snares give you an immediate, snappy attack and rounded corners provide extra comfort for long sessions. If you need a small cajon that’s portable and practical, Sweetwater suggests the Meinl Pickup Jam Cajon.

Meinl Pickup Jam Cajon

  • Travel-sized cajon you can take onstage
  • Birch shell and faceplate create a vivid tone
  • Built-in pickup and volume control let you plug straight into a PA
  • Fixed snare wires provide a snappy attack
  • Rounded corners promote playing comfort
  • Nylon feet promote stability and prevent slippage

Tech Specs

  • Cajon Type: Jam Series Pickup Snare Cajon
  • Size: 15" x 10.5" x 10.25"
  • Body Material: Baltic Birch
  • Playing Surface: Baltic Birch, Natural Finish
  • Acoustic/Electric: Acoustic with Piezo Pickup
  • Connectors: 1 x 1/4" (out)
  • Snare Wires: Dual Fixed Internal Snare Wires
  • Features: Volume Control, Compact/Lightweight Design
  • Manufacturer Part Number: PJC50B

Great cajon, pickup isn't AMAZING, but with some adjustments could be great.
Great cajon! I used to have a full size snarecraft meinl cajon, but sold it. Ever since then, I've been regretting that. So I'd figure I get this one, because it's somewhat smaller and had a piezo pickup which would be easier for recording. Let me tell you, it is as loud as my full size one I used to have. Maybe a LITTLE less bassy then a full size, but still enough UMF to hear things shake and annoy people if necessary. Now... the pickup is nothing amazing, but with some EQ, compression, and maybe a touch of reverb it can be better. Not outright horrible, not absolutely amazing, but somewhere in the middle. Now I don't wanna discourage anyone from getting this because of the size or the pickup. I'm about 6 foot, and it's a comfortable height to me. And the pickup isn't (again,) great, but it is -with a little patience,- workable.
Music background: 2-3 guitarist, but I love to explore other instruments.
